PHOENIX, ARIZONA: Turning Point USA’s AmericaFest saw several prominent figures take the stage on Sunday, December 21, 2025, including Donald Trump Jr., who phoned President Donald Trump to deliver a special message to attendees.

A highlight of the event was a pre-recorded video remembering the late Charlie Kirk, the co-founder of Turning Point USA. In the message, Trump remembered Kirk as an “incredible patriot” and a “warrior for God and country” as he posthumously awarded him the Presidential Medal of Freedom.

‘We carry on his fight’ Trump remembers late Charlie Kirk

As the video began, Trump said he was set to “honor and remember” the late Charlie Kirk, calling him a “generational leader” and a friend “stolen” from the nation far too soon.

“He was a fantastic person,” Trump added.

Trump praised Kirk for giving everything he had, including his life, to try to save America from those who sought to destroy it. While awarding Kirk the Medal of Freedom, he acknowledged the nation’s grief over the “horrific murder” and said Kirk’s fight was being carried on by thousands of his “warriors.”

The president also lauded Erika Kirk, Charlie’s “wonderful and courageous widow,” noting that no one was more excited about the achievements of their movement than Charlie Kirk himself.

Trump highlights achievements under his administration

Trump emphasized that 2.5 million more Americans had become employed since his administration began, calling it an “incredible” milestone and the highest in the nation’s history. He touted the largest tax cuts, regulatory reductions, and spending cuts in US history.

The president added that his administration made the country more affordable with wage gains and falling prices for gasoline, mortgages, and groceries. He also noted progress in foreign policy, citing eight peace deals and the prevention of wars within nine months.

“Every day in my administration, we will keep on fighting for Charlie and the country,” Trump said.

Trump concluded by saying that Charlie Kirk had given his life defending the nation because of his deep love for America. In his honor, Trump said they would continue to “make America greater than ever before.”
